Output ec1324b26c41e5fe061ac233360744822b67bd4692c76147d35cfabe5b3e977f:8

value
80000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f2d49a51c3dfc586c4dbdd4cb87723baeac81bd6 OP_EQUAL
address
3Ppz8sMLpSPw3ho5Po1SgPv1ZtJNqcmPTH
transaction
ec1324b26c41e5fe061ac233360744822b67bd4692c76147d35cfabe5b3e977f